Étape 4: codage
Le code suivant est pour bijou d’adafruit
//////////////////////////
int mené = 4 ; la goupille attachée à la LED sur le bijou
luminosité d’int = 0 ; la luminosité de la LED est int fadeAmount = 5 ; Combien de points pour se faner la LED par boolean déclenchée = false ;
void setup() {pinMode (led, sortie);}
la routine de la boucle s’exécute maintes et maintes fois pour toujours : void loop() {}
int sensorValue = analogRead(1) ;
Delay(10) ; délai entre les lectures de stabilité
Si {(sensorValue > 100)
Si (! déclenchée) {pour (luminosité = 0; luminosité < = 255 ; luminosité += 1) {analogWrite (led, luminosité); if (luminosité == 255) {déclenchée = true;} delay(30);}} else {delay(10000);}
} else {si (déclenchée) {pour (luminosité = 255 ; luminosité > = 0; luminosité-= 1) {analogWrite (led, luminosité); delay(80) ; if (luminosité == 0) {déclenchée = false;}}}}
}